dev.atedeg.mdm.productionplanning.api

Type members

Classlikes

final case class Configuration(receivedOrderRepository: ReceivedOrderRepository, ripeningDaysRepository: RipeningDaysRepository, productionPlanRepository: ProductionPlanRepository, productionPlanReadyEmitter: ProductionPlanReadyEmitter, orderDelayedEmitter: OrderDelayedEmitter)

Value members

Concrete methods

def handleOrderReceived[M[_] : CanRaise[String]](incomingOrderDTO: IncomingOrderDTO): M[Unit]
def handleSendProductionPlan[M[_] : CanRaise[String]]: M[Unit]